Comprehensive Overview

Browser Task Automation

Axiom allows users to automate repetitive tasks performed within web browsers. Users can create automation workflows that interact with websites, fill forms, extract data, or perform scheduled tasks without manual intervention.

No-Code Automation Builder

The platform includes a visual builder that enables users to configure automation steps without writing code. Users can design sequences of browser actions such as clicking elements, extracting information, or navigating between pages.

Web Data Extraction

Axiom supports extracting structured data from websites as part of automation workflows. This allows users to collect information from web pages and store it for analysis or operational processes.

Integration with External Tools

The platform allows automation workflows to connect with other systems and tools. This enables users to move data between websites, spreadsheets, and other digital platforms as part of automated processes.

Automating Repetitive Browser-Based Tasks

Axiom focuses on enabling users to automate tasks that normally require manual interaction with websites. By recording or configuring browser actions, users can build workflows that perform operations such as data extraction, form submissions, or navigation across pages.

Productivity & Workflow Efficiency

Automating browser workflows allows teams to eliminate repetitive manual work. Businesses can schedule automated tasks to collect data, update systems, or perform operational activities without requiring constant user involvement.

Limitation and Drawback

Automation workflows may break if the structure of a website changes. Users may need to update their automation logic when web interfaces are redesigned or modified.

Ease of Use

Axiom provides a visual automation builder designed for non-technical users. While simple workflows can be configured easily, advanced automation scenarios may require a deeper understanding of browser interactions.
